W procesie wymiany jonowej, aby uzyska\u0107 lepsze usuwanie jon\u00f3w, im kr\u00f3tszy odst\u0119p mi\u0119dzy \u017cywicami, tym szybsza wymiana grup funkcyjnych. Podczas regeneracji, kr\u00f3tszy odst\u0119p mi\u0119dzy \u017cywicami pozwala roztworowi regeneracyjnemu szybko i ca\u0142kowicie przenikn\u0105\u0107 przez wn\u0119trze \u017cywicy, zwi\u0119kszaj\u0105c tym samym szybko\u015b\u0107 regeneracji. Ze wzgl\u0119du na stosunkowo wysok\u0105 szybko\u015b\u0107 regeneracji, proces ten pozwala uzyska\u0107 \u017cywic\u0119 o dobrych w\u0142a\u015bciwo\u015bciach demineralizacji i niskiej przepuszczalno\u015bci wody na wylocie.
